WebEmployers in Ohio can drug test employees for marijuana. However, employees can submit medical documents to a medical review officer to explain positive test results. Ohio’s Drug-Free Safety Program (DFSP) Ohio’s DFSP offers a premium deduction to employers who implement policies addressing the use of drugs and alcohol in the workplace.
